The Use of Petroleum Jelly for Nosebleeds
Nosebleeds, scientifically known as epistaxis, are a common occurrence that can cause alarm but are usually harmless. They can happen for various reasons, including dry air, allergies, nasal injuries, or underlying health conditions. While there are several methods to manage nosebleeds, one product that has garnered attention for its potential preventive effects is petroleum jelly.
Understanding Nosebleeds
Before delving into the benefits of petroleum jelly, it’s essential to understand why nosebleeds occur. The inside of the nose contains many blood vessels. When the air is dry, these vessels can dry out and become fragile, leading to bleeding. People living in arid climates or during winter months when indoor heating is prevalent may experience more frequent nosebleeds. Other common triggers include frequent nose picking, sinus infections, and certain blood clotting disorders.
The Role of Petroleum Jelly
Petroleum jelly, a semi-solid mixture of hydrocarbons, is widely known for its moisturizing properties. It creates a protective barrier that can help lock in moisture. Unlike traditional ointments or creams, petroleum jelly is safe for use in the nose due to its non-irritating nature.
When applied to the inside of the nostrils, petroleum jelly can provide several benefits
1. Moisturization Applying a small amount of petroleum jelly inside the nostrils can help keep the nasal membranes moist. This is especially beneficial in dry environments where the mucous membranes are prone to cracking and bleeding.
2. Protection The occlusive properties of petroleum jelly create a barrier against external irritants, such as dust, pollen, and other allergens. This can help reduce the frequency and severity of nosebleeds, especially for individuals with allergies.
3. Ease of Use Petroleum jelly is readily available in most households and can be applied easily using a clean fingertip or a cotton swab. A small amount is usually enough to make a significant difference, and it offers a simple solution without the need for complicated procedures or medication.
Application Guidance
To use petroleum jelly effectively for nosebleeds, it’s important to follow some simple guidelines
- Clean the Area Before application, ensure that your hands are clean. You can also gently clean the inside of your nostrils with saline spray if available. This helps remove any dust or irritants. - Apply Sparingly Use a cotton swab or your fingertip to apply a small amount of petroleum jelly to the inner lining of each nostril. Avoid overapplication, as too much product can lead to unwanted interference with normal nasal function.
- Frequency For those prone to nosebleeds, consider applying petroleum jelly once every few days, or more often in particularly dry conditions.
Considerations and Precautions
While petroleum jelly can be highly effective for many individuals, it may not be suitable for everyone. Some people might experience an allergic reaction or sensitivity to the product, so it's advisable to perform a patch test before using it inside the nostrils. Furthermore, petroleum jelly should not be inserted deep into the nostrils to avoid the risk of aspiration—if inhaled, it can lead to serious health complications.
In cases of frequent or severe nosebleeds, it’s crucial to consult a healthcare professional. Underlying medical issues, such as bleeding disorders or hypertension, may require additional treatment.
